This specimen was lot 72377 in Stack's Bowers Collector's Choice sale (Costa Mesa, CA, June 2021), where it sold for $180. The catalog description[1] noted, "MEXICO. Peso, 1899-Cn AM. Culiacan Mint. PCGS AU-55 Gold Shield. Steely gray with hints of amber throughout, this elegant, original example offers some alluring luster radiating underneath." This type was struck at Culiacan 1898-1905 and assayers JQ and AM are recorded for the year.
Recorded mintage: 1,722,000 including assayer JQ.
Specification: 27.07 g, 0.903 fine silver, .786 troy oz ASW.
Catalog reference: KM-409.
